Join The Ranch/Fairgrounds at Larimer County as an Event Coordinator I/II. The Ranch in Loveland, CO is a dynamic hub of entertainment, events, and community engagement. As a member of our team you will coordinate logistics behind the scenes, delight guests, and contribute creatively to our diverse range of events.
The Ranch Events Team delivers more than 1,100 events annually, welcoming nearly one million guests. Our Event Coordinators manage a diverse portfolio, including consumer shows, conventions, sporting events, equestrian competitions, trade shows, festivals, community celebrations, and the Larimer County Fair & PRCA Rodeo. This fast‑paced, customer‑focused role thrives on building strong client relationships and creating exceptional event experiences.
Responsibilities- Manage a portfolio of assigned events from initial booking through post‑event settlement, serving as the primary point of contact and delivering an exceptional client experience.
- Plan and coordinate all event logistics—facility layouts, staffing, food & beverage, security, parking, ticketing, vendors, and event timelines—while collaborating with internal teams and external partners.
- Oversee on‑site event operations, adapt to changing conditions, resolve issues as they arise, and ensure events are executed safely, efficiently, and in compliance with client contracts and County policies.
- Build and maintain strong relationships with event organizers, promoters, vendors, sponsors, community organizations, and operational partners to encourage repeat business and support long‑term client success.
- Prepare event estimates, settlements, and financial documentation, monitor budgets, track expenses, and ensure contractual obligations are met.
- Support the planning and execution of signature events, including the Larimer County Fair & PRCA Rodeo, while contributing ideas for continuous improvement and future event development.
- Partner with Sales, Marketing, Operations, Parking, Security, and Hospitality teams to ensure seamless event execution and exceptional guest and client experiences.
- Foster a collaborative, team‑oriented environment by supporting fellow Event Coordinators, sharing best practices, participating in special projects, and pursuing opportunities for professional growth.
